The Aircraft Logs & Records Supervisor is responsible for the management and sustainment of all aircraft logs books, aeronautical equipment service records, aircraft maintenance files, records and reports, directive and correspondence in an aircraft maintenance and operations environment in accordance with the CNAFINST 4790.2 series and applicable instructions.

Principal Accountabilities
  • Utilize the current management information system(s) to maintain aircraft forms and records as required by customer.
  • Draft and submit aircraft/engine management and Inventory Reporting System reports in a timely manner.
  • Prepares weekly, monthly, yearly reports as assigned.
  • Processes readiness documents, administer the aircraft configuration status accounting program and verify aircraft utilization reports.
  • Monitors aircraft configuration status, weight and balance and aircraft inventory data for accuracy.
  • Initiates and distributes applicable maintenance forms in accordance with established procedures.
  • Assists in preparation of the Monthly Maintenance Plan.
  • Monitor, verify and log Support Equipment Custody records, Aviation Armament Equipment, aircraft inventory records and Technical Directives as applicable.
  • May be required to maintain work-center technical publication annex library.
  • Provides technical assistance, guidance and instruction as required.
  • Perform data processing, data entry and administrative support in the following systems:
    • NALCOMIS Optimized Organizational Maintenance Activity (OOMA)
    • NALCOMIS Organizational Maintenance Activity (OMA)
    • F/A-18 Automated Maintenance Environment (FAME)
    • Integrated Maintenance Data System (IMDS)
    • Comprehensive Engine Trending and Diagnostics System (CETADS)
    • Comprehensive Engine Management System (CEMS)
  • Maintains cleanliness of the work center as required.
  • Presents a courteous and professional demeanor when dealing with customers and co-workers.
  • Complies with Foreign Object Damage (FOD), Hazardous Waste Program, and Tool Control Programs.
  • Complies with all established general and industrial safety rules and regulations as applicable to the contract, facility and job assignment.
